Rhabdomyosarcoma is the most common soft tissue sarcoma of childhood and adolescence. Gross dissemination as multifocal solid masses to unusual sites such as breasts are rare, as we encountered in this case. In this report, we will be highlighting a rare case of disseminated rhabdomyosarcoma that presented as compressive thoracic myelopathy with bilateral multiple breast masses; which was diagnosed after radiological and histopathologic examination.
